Yes elephants are good luck in the Indian culture if there trunk is up. If the trunk is down it is not good luck. Some Hindus pray to a elephant god and festivals for this god. It is also a tradition for elephants not to be killed and rode at weddings. In Thailand, Elephants are good luck regardless of trunks being up or down. Its the Elephant itself that is lucky.

To calculate a mare's estimated foaling date, you can use the mare's last breeding date as a reference point. A mare typically has a gestation period of around 11 months (340 days), so you can add this to the last breeding date to estimate the foaling date. It's also a good practice to have a veterinarian confirm the pregnancy and monitor the mare's progress.

No, a moving bus is not a good reference point to measure your position as it is constantly changing. A stationary landmark, like a building or a sign, would be a better reference point for determining position.

Objects that are stable, easily recognizable, and have a clear alignment with the area of interest make good reference points. Landmarks, distinct structures, or features with consistent visibility from different viewpoints are ideal for providing reference in navigation or orientation.
You move in relation to something, for instance, if you take the planet Earth as a reference, then we're not moving, even if you walk around. However, we're moving in relation to the sun because we're on a planet that is. If you drive a car, you're not moving in relation to the seat you're sitting on, but you are moving in relation to sign posts that you leave behind.
